WWE Backlash 2026 date and start time

WWE Backlash 2026 will air live on Saturday, May 9th at 6pm ET from the Benchmark International Arena in Tampa, Florida.

How to watch WWE Backlash 2026

WWE Backlash 2026 will stream on the ESPN App with Unlimited Plan in the United States, and Netflix internationally. Get some more details from ESPN’s official documentation.

At WWE Backlash, United States Champion Trick Williams will battle Sami Zayn in a highly personal showdown.

Williams and his friend Lil Yachty first introduced a live-action Gingerbread Man on the SmackDown before WrestleMania, a situation designed to mock Sami that ended with Zayn hitting the tasty character with a thundering Helluva Kick.

Two days later, Trick captured the United States Title from Zayn on The Grandest Stage of Them All.

Five days later on SmackDown, Williams threw himself a Championship Celebration. When Gingerbread Man showed up for the festivities, however, it was really Zayn in disguise. The irate former titleholder laid waste to both Trick and Lil Yachty with a brutal Candy Cane attack.

The following week, Zayn snapped. Fed up over the silliness he felt was making a joke out of him, Zayn attacked Gingerbread Man. Trick rushed the crumbly mess backstage for help, but it was too late. The Gingerbread Man was pronounced “cooked” soon after.

A despondent Williams responded by agreeing to battle Zayn in a title rematch at WWE Backlash before announcing a funeral for Gingerbread Man.

Seth Rollins and Bron Breakker will be out to destroy each other when they clash at WWE Backlash.

Once united with Rollins in The Vision, Breakker led a coup that kicked The Visionary out of his own faction in October.

After both Superstars suffered injuries, Bron suddenly reemerged at WrestleMania 42 to Spear Rollins and cause him to lose to Gunther on The Grandest Stage of Them All. Breakker followed the attack by charging down the entire WrestleMania ramp and blasting Rollins with a monstrous post-match Spear.

On the Raw after WrestleMania, Breakker again delivered a vicious beatdown to his one-time mentor. This led to a war of words the following week with Rollins suggesting that Breakker prove he’s ready to take over in a one-on-one showdown.

At WWE Backlash, World Heavyweight Champion Roman Reigns will battle his dangerous cousin Jacob Fatu.

For the first time in more than two years, Reigns claimed a championship when he defeated CM Punk for the World Heavyweight Title in the main event of WrestleMania.

The following night, The OTC reemerged on Raw with The Usos to celebrate a new era by expressing an interest in once again doing business with The Usos.

As they raised their ones to the sky united, however, Fatu suddenly interrupted and shocked the WWE Universe when he challenged The OTC to a title showdown at Backlash.

Fatu doesn’t think The OTC has ever done anything for him and his family because Solo Sikoa was the one who brought Fatu to WWE to help destroy Reigns. For this reason, Fatu is determined to take the World Heavyweight Title.

Reigns knows he needs to put down this dangerous family threat and make The Samoan Werewolf acknowledge him.
